  • Language and Voice Options - On Android, you can download and install additional Text-to-Speech Engines (See below.).
  • To do so tap the gear icon to open Voice Options, and enable Always Use Offline Voices. If you have a limited amount of cellular data available, you can disable the high-quality streaming voices and save on bandwidth. Then, if your device comes back online, Pocket will resume using the high-quality voices for the next article. When you’re online, the high-quality voices will be used, and when you’re offline or drop your connection, Pocket will automatically switch to the other text to speech.
  • Voice and Language - Select the language and voice that will be used when listening offline.ĭepending on your connection, Pocket will either use high quality streaming voices or lower quality text-to-speech voices.
